AA 6101 T64 Aluminum Alloy – Superior Conductivity & Strength
AA 6101 is an alloy that offers users a high electrical conductivity and good mechanical strength. Standard methods can be used to machine, weld, and form Aluminum AA 6101 and it is easily extruded. AA 6101 also offers good corrosion resistance, bendability, and formability. Unlike other aluminum alloys, AA 6101 can be both hot and cold worked.
Properties
General
| Property | Value | Condition | Related Standards |
|---|---|---|---|
Density | 2.7 g/cm³ |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Mechanical
| Property | Value | Condition | Related Standards | Comment |
|---|---|---|---|---|
Elastic modulus | 69.0 GPa |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 | |
Plane-Strain Fracture Toughnes | 22.0 - 35.0 MPa·√m | Typical for Wrought 6000 Series Aluminium | ||
Poisson's ratio | 0.33 [-] | Typical for Wrought 6000 Series Aluminium | ||
Shear modulus | 26.0 - 26.5 GPa | Typical for Wrought 6000 Series Aluminium | ||
Tensile strength | 105.0 MPa |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Thermal
| Property | Temperature | Value | Condition | Related Standards | Comment |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Coefficient of thermal expansion | 20 °C | 2.3399999999999996e-05 1/K |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 | |
100 °C | 2.3399999999999996e-05 1/K |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 | ||
Melting point | 620.0 - 655.0 °C |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 | ||
Specific heat capacity | 887.0 - 963.0 J/(kg·K) | Typical for Wrought 6000 Series Aluminium | |||
Thermal conductivity | 218.0 - 226.0 W/(m·K) |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Electrical
| Property | Value | Condition | Related Standards |
|---|---|---|---|
Electrical conductivity | 33000000.0 - 35000000.0 S/m |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Electrical resistivity | 2.86e-08 - 3.03e-08 Ω·m |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Chemical properties
| Property | Value | Condition | Related Standards |
|---|---|---|---|
Boron | 0.06 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Chromium | 0.03 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Copper | 0.1 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Iron | 0.50 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Magnesium | 0.35 - 0.8 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Manganese | 0.03 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Silicon | 0.3 - 0.7 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Zinc | 0.1 % | T64 | AA Standards, ASTM B317 |
Technological properties
| Property | ||
|---|---|---|
| Brazing | general: possible with commercial processes and methods | |
| Corrosion properties | Stress corrosion cracking: no damage during operation and laboratory tests, general: very good, without protection in industrial or seawater atmosphere | |
| General machinability | General: sufficient (T6, T63), poor (T61, T64) | |
| Workability | general (condition): poor(T6, T63), acceptable (T61, T64) | |
